Cabinet is expected to sign off on a 100 million euro package to fund the return to on-site teaching for colleges and universities.
Minister for Higher Education Simon Harris is seeking cabinet approval for the extra funds.
21 million euro of that money will be spent helping students from disadvantaged backgrounds, supporting students experiencing financial difficulties while in college and overall student mental health.
